The procedure of programming a car key involves recoding the transponder in the vehicle key or key fob. This is required to allow the key to turn on the vehicle and run it, as modern automobiles have anti-theft security features that use unique codes to detect unauthorised attempts to start the engine. While some modern vehicles can be programmed using keyfobs however, older models and those that are more expensive typically require a special device called a “car key programmer” to change the transponder's code. These devices can be used as a stand-alone device or integrated into larger diagnostic scanners that are used to troubleshoot the computer in a car. The first thing you'll require is a blank key with the right chip for your car. These can be found in most auto parts stores or hardware stores. You will then need to find the electronic control unit for your vehicle. It is usually under the dashboard, but this can vary from model to model. The ECU will need to be programmed in order to accept the new key. programming car key can do this yourself, if you have all the tools. To program a new car key, you must connect your key programmer to the diagnostic port of the vehicle. Once connected, the scanner will communicate with the computer in the vehicle to enter programming mode. It will then send the code that corresponds to the new key to the computer. Once the code is sent, the key programmers scanner will inform the computer in the vehicle that the new key has been added. There are a few different ways that you can program a new key depending on the make and model of your car. Some cars come with onboard programming, while others require a more sophisticated device. Modern cars are fitted with a variety of features that make driving safer and more enjoyable. One of the most useful is the key fob, which allows you to remotely start your car so it's nice and warm before you leave for your morning commute. But, a lot of people don't know that their keys can also be programmed to work with specific cars. This is because modern keys are equipped with transponder chips that communicate with the car using an low-level signal. The car then recognizes the chip and starts the engine. But, if you've got another key than the one already programmed, the car won't start. A car key programmer could aid. A car key programmer is used to change the transponder chip in a new or replacement key. This can be accomplished in a few different ways, but most auto locksmiths use a device called an EEPROM programming unit. These are usually small bidirectional units that connect to an OBD-II port. They can be found from a variety of companies, including some vehicle manufacturers. Certain cars of the present have a special chip in their keys that can communicate with the car's computer in order to start it up. This is designed to prevent duplicate keys from being used to unlock or start an automobile. However, there are ways to bypass this security feature and allow a fresh key to be used with the car. One method is to use a key programming machine to reprogramme the chip of the replacement key. These machines can be expensive, and many of them are only available to locksmiths who are professionals or dealers in automobiles.
